Nearby Cities
Exeter
(3.41 mi)
Newmarket
(4.21 mi)
Newington
(6.63 mi)
Rye
(7.25 mi)
Durham
(7.63 mi)
Portsmouth
(8.31 mi)
Amesbury
(11.47 mi)
Dover
(12.18 mi)
Raymond
(13.65 mi)
South Berwick
(15.47 mi)
Chester
(17.98 mi)
York
(18.58 mi)
Haverhill
(19.02 mi)
Rochester
(19.64 mi)
Georgetown
(21.02 mi)